Can anyone verify UV effects on carbon Fiber? Do you have to replace your platform after 5 years as well? Are they dated?
Argh, I'm only here to provide technical data......most regular CF cannot be exposed to sunlight directly because the UV rays will destroy the epoxy resin rapidly and thus make it weaker. Also black colored objects absorb heat quicker thus speeding up the degradation.
Obviously Tethrd has claimed a new original material as their matrix so I can't assume anything about it.
It'll be very interesting to ask them if the platform is paintable, because regular CF needs a primer on it in order for the paint to adhere.
Regular CF only degrades at the sun exposed surface, and it does take several weeks of sun exposure to notice. Our cf airplanes are outside most of the time thus primer and paint are used.
I don't think you'll have your CFX platform in direct sunlight long enough to notice anything for several years.
My main cf platform i have been using for 4 years now has yet to show sun exposure wear, even though its not painted. I do use a very thin foam mat on the top as an abrasive(dirty boots) and sun protector.
 
So I used it all weekend (with the included strap). Initial thoughts:
I did toss it on a tree in the backyard and do the walk around that was recommended on the included card. I did it at basically a foot off the ground and I feel that is a good thing to do, it did make some settling type sounds. Those went away after a couple trips around it putting pressure in all edge areas and I did not have it make a sound since while I hunted on it.
It wouldn’t take much of a search to find that I said on at least one occasion I was happy with the standard predator size and didn’t see a need for an XL. After using this I see more value in the XL. Considering I can have the size for the same weight I’m probably a convert. I was able to more easily get to weak side shots and overall it was more comfortable for me with bigger feet and cold weather boots.
As far as biting into the tree it did very well. I used it on 3 trees in the woods of varying sizes and had no issues as well as a brief setup on smooth bark in my yard. I did toe hook it as recommended but I have always done that so it was no change for me there. It was very stable for me in standard positions (I probably sit 75% of the time at least and lean 25% or less, feel I’m more still) as well as on both sides of the platform while I was keeping the tree between myself and deer or debating a shot, even on a tree that was on the small size to what I’d prefer.
Obviously I can’t speak to long term durability but the first 12ish hours I spent on it lived up to expectations I had and it was worth the purchase for me, I’ll be continuing to use it moving forward.
